Output 39391585798f3acf0292ee23dff050abf4535f4fac7d22c16fabcffa4c4c11a3:1

value
28091943667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b686caf548060c7328bd5b77e8b4288b4fff5aca OP_EQUAL
address
MQYGgupwSKsbWneBHaLrMn4EuLVQyx4U5A
transaction
39391585798f3acf0292ee23dff050abf4535f4fac7d22c16fabcffa4c4c11a3
spent
true